BIO

Dr. Garima Chauhan is an experienced academician with over 11 years of teaching experience in English Literature. She holds a Ph.D. from Jiwaji University and currently serves as an Assistant Professor at Vivekananda Global University, Jaipur. Her research interests span Romantic and Modernist poetry, comparative literature, and post-colonial studies. Dr. Chauhan has supervised doctoral research and contributed extensively to reputed journals through her scholarly publications. Known for her innovative teaching methods and dedication to student engagement, she combines traditional and modern pedagogical techniques to enhance learning outcomes.
